Nodhawk Staffing Salary

As of August 2026, the average annual salary for employees at Nodhawk Staffing in the United States is $70,815.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$34. Salaries at Nodhawk Staffing typically range from $62,209 to $80,498 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Knoxville?

Understanding the cost of living near Knoxville is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Nodhawk Staffing.
Knoxville's Cost of Living Index is approximately 86.7 (13.3% less expensive than US average; 3.9% less than TN average). Eastern TN city (Univ. of TN), affordable. KATbus. When planning your budget based on a salary from Nodhawk Staffing,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$950 - $1,400+ A significant portion of Nodhawk Staffing sal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$140 - $230 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$45 (KAT monthly pass, free for UT)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$380 - $560 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$330 - $630+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$360 - $660+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,205 - $3,485+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
